Текущее время: Сб, июл 19 2025, 04:06

Часовой пояс: UTC + 3 часа


Правила форума


ВНИМАНИЕ!

Вопросы по SAP Query и Quick View - сюда



Начать новую тему Ответить на тему  [ Сообщений: 8 ] 
Автор Сообщение
 Заголовок сообщения: Как перенести файл с одного каталога сервера в другой?
СообщениеДобавлено: Вт, апр 25 2006, 07:14 
Ассистент
Ассистент

Зарегистрирован:
Вт, апр 25 2006, 06:42
Сообщения: 32
Откуда: Almaty
"open dataset" - открытие или создание файла; "read dataset" - для считывания; "delete dataset" - для удаления...
Я брал считывал текстовые файлы во внутреннюю таблицу, затем создавал файл в другом каталоге и запысывал туда данные из внутренней таблицы, потом удалял старый файл. Но есть файлы которые я не могу считать и их мне надо перенести в другой каталог.
Помогите решить проблему. Заранее Спасибо


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, апр 25 2006, 08:56 
Специалист
Специалист
Аватара пользователя

Зарегистрирован:
Ср, июн 22 2005, 09:51
Сообщения: 208
Пол: Мужской
Может быть к админу обратиться?
(Или покурить поиск, уже обсуждалось...) :D

_________________
С уважением, В.Ш.
4.6C


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, апр 25 2006, 09:39 
Старший специалист
Старший специалист
Аватара пользователя

Зарегистрирован:
Чт, июн 16 2005, 10:29
Сообщения: 336
Откуда: Минск->Москва
Пол: Мужской
ну если вы их не можете считать, значит админ так назначил права... пробуйте добиться прав.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Вт, апр 25 2006, 11:57 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Сб, сен 25 2004, 16:30
Сообщения: 1368
Откуда: Москва
Пол: Мужской
Еще есть возможность вызвать внешнюю команду на сервере приложений (например, для перемещения файла). Настройка - в транзакции SM69, вызов команды - функция SXPG_COMMAND_EXECUTE. С админами надо будет обсудить полномочия - эта команда выполняется от имени системного пользователя с точки зрения ОС на сервере приложений.

_________________
С уважением, Сергей Королев


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, апр 26 2006, 12:58 
Гость
Для переноса файлов из каталога в каталог на Application server я делаю так:

DATA: cmd(254). "Max length = 254 Bytes
DATA: result(255) OCCURS 100 WITH HEADER LINE. "No max length

DATA: path_source LIKE temfile-dirname,
path_target LIKE temfile-dirname.

CLEAR: cmd.
CONCATENATE 'mv' path_source INTO cmd SEPARATED BY space.
CONCATENATE cmd 'TESTFILE.TXT' INTO cmd SEPARATED BY '/'.
CONCATENATE cmd path_target INTO cmd SEPARATED BY space.
* Execute command
REFRESH result.
CALL 'SYSTEM' ID 'COMMAND' FIELD cmd
ID 'TAB' FIELD result-*sys*.


Принять этот ответ
Вернуться к началу
  
 
 Заголовок сообщения:
СообщениеДобавлено: Ср, апр 26 2006, 13:14 
Почетный гуру
Почетный гуру
Аватара пользователя

Зарегистрирован:
Вт, авг 31 2004, 14:57
Сообщения: 5258
Откуда: Ростов невеликий
Пол: Мужской
SDS написал(а):
Для переноса файлов из каталога в каталог на Application server я делаю так:
Вообще-то, есть ещё addon - файл-сервер.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ения: А Поподробней нельзя? как это будет выглядить программно?
СообщениеДобавлено: Пт, апр 28 2006, 14:28 
Ассистент
Ассистент

Зарегистрирован:
Вт, апр 25 2006, 06:42
Сообщения: 32
Откуда: Almaty
Skif написал:
SDS написал(а):
Для переноса файлов из каталога в каталог на Application server я делаю так:
Вообще-то, есть ещё addon - файл-сервер.


Принять этот ответ
Вернуться к началу
 Профиль  
 
 Заголовок сообщения:
СообщениеДобавлено: Пт, апр 28 2006, 14:29 
Ассистент
Ассистент

Зарегистрирован:
Вт, апр 25 2006, 06:42
Сообщения: 32
Откуда: Almaty
Skif написал:
SDS написал(а):
Для переноса файлов из каталога в каталог на Application server я делаю так:
Вообще-то, есть ещё addon - файл-сервер.



А поподробней нельзя? Как это будет выглядить программно?


Принять этот ответ
Вернуться к началу
 Профиль  
 
Показать сообщения за:  Поле сортировки  
Начать новую тему Ответить на тему  [ Сообщений: 8 ] 

Часовой пояс: UTC + 3 часа


Кто сейчас на конференции

Сейчас этот форум просматривают: Yandex [Bot]


Вы не можете начинать темы
Вы не можете отвечать на сообщения
Вы не можете редактировать свои сообщения
Вы не можете удалять свои сообщения
Вы не можете добавлять вложения

Найти:
Перейти:  
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
Русская поддержка phpBB